I have abnormally large pupils. Will I be ineligible for LASIK Eye Surgery?
You might be. You see, there are some conditions - however normal they may be - that surgeons will say exclude you from getting LASIK Eye Surgery. Depending on the range of severity of these conditions, your LASIK surgeon may say you are not a good candidate to go through with the surgery.
Large pupils can be the cause of your vision problem...or it can be a complicating risk factor. Like people with dry eyes, the degree of abnormality of the size of your pupils is going to be the deciding factor for every surgeon - and it's usually decided on a case by case basis. Some surgeons have advanced technology that can determine if you can go through with the surgery in spite of your large pupils or if this will be a factor that makes you too high risk a candidate.
It is important to remember that while you may always be able to find a surgeon willing to perform the surgery in spite of your risk factors if you look hard enough, sometimes, majority ruling is the best. In other words, if five LASIK surgeons disqualify you as a candidate for the surgery, but the sixth gives you the go-ahead, you may want to think twice. Most surgeons are not willing to take any unnecessary risks on an elective procedure, and neither should you. Remember, this is your vision, and it's important - but it is not your life, and it's not worth taking the risk if you're deemed ineligible.
